There are no hostels in Satyawati. I myself put up in a PG. The cost of the PG per month is INR 9,000. The food of the canteen is good for its price. Cost of the food is around INR 40 to 50. The classrooms, labs, libraries are all okay.
The criteria for admission to economics honors is to have maths as our subject in class 12th. We have to fill various forms and get our original documents submitted to the college for some time. The cutoffs for economics honors are quite high.
The classes are regular though there is no break between the classes due to the evening shifts that take place. We have class tests from time to time and projects too. Quality and method of teaching are fine. Overall experience in college is fine.
The fee for our course is around INR 6,000. The scholarship is available to students who emerge as toppers. I don't think loans are needed as studying in a government college the fees are minimal and anyone can afford it

Entrance Exams & Admissions : The procedure involved submitting all our academic information online on specific dates in an organised manner. After verification, merit lists were released, allowing students to check and admit themselves to the college depending on their 12th percentages. There were no entrance examinations. Further, typical cutoffs, as usual, were at par with the excellent student performances, above 90-95+ and later dropping to around 80-85 of percentage.
Entrance Exams & Admissions : Candidates who have qualified for their class 12th examinations are eligible for admission to the college. Also, the admission procedure shifted entirely on the online side because of the pandemic. However, offline and standard procedure is probable from this year onwards with the easing situation. The class 12th Board Examination percentage is the only needful for admission. The typical cutoff for my course, Economic Honours, usually is higher than other courses. It was around 96%( also there are relaxations for girls) in 2021.
